Aspen Ladd signs with PFL following UFC release

October 5, 2022
by BAD MMA News

Former UFC fighter Aspen Ladd has inked a multi-year agreement with The Professional Fighters League. The fight promotion made the announcement on Tuesday. Ladd was released by the UFC after failing to make weight for the third time leading to a fight cancellation. Ladd (9-3) was expected to face Sara McMann at UFC Vegas 60 on Sept. 17, but came in two pounds over the allotted limit. The fight was scrapped and Ladd was handed her walking papers.
